Who is a Master in Languages?
A Master of Languages is a student who studies a culture of another country through its language and literature for a better understanding of people from other regions.
What are the main duties of a Master in Languages?
A master's postgraduate in languages has to accomplish a number of tasks, and some of them include: studying of literary texts, writing, compiling and editing dictionaries, translating texts from foreign languages, writing articles, researching text and books, teaching others a foreign language plus literature, performing language analysis on emergency calls, suicide letters, threat communication and social media and many others.
